WebMar 15, 2024 · In fact, alcohol is almost as high calorie as fat. Protein and carbs both account for four calories per gram, and fat accounts for nine calories per gram. This means that fat is two times as calorie dense as protein and carbs. Alcohol falls somewhere in between these two densities — at around seven calories per gram. "These foods can ... show favoritism synonymWebAlcohol use is one of the most important preventable risk factors for cancer, along with tobacco use and excess body weight. Alcohol use accounts for about 6% of all cancers and 4% of all cancer deaths in the United States. Yet many people don’t know about the link between alcohol use and cancer.
